CDN(Content Delivery Network)是一种分布式的网络架构,可以将静态资源(如图片、视频、CSS、JS等)缓存到全球各地的服务器上,使用户可以更快地访问这些资源。CDN搭建的步骤如下:
选择CDN服务提供商:目前市面上有很多CDN服务提供商,如阿里云、腾讯云、百度云等,可以根据自己的需求选择合适的服务商。
注册账号并购买CDN服务:注册账号后,根据自己的需求选择合适的CDN服务套餐,并进行购买。
配置CDN加速域名:在CDN服务提供商的控制台中,添加需要加速的域名,并进行域名解析。
配置CDN缓存规则:根据自己的需求,配置CDN缓存规则,如缓存时间、缓存类型等。
配置CDN加速服务:将需要加速的静态资源上传到CDN服务提供商的服务器上,并配置CDN加速服务。
测试CDN加速效果:在CDN加速服务生效后,进行测试,查看CDN加速效果是否符合预期。
监控CDN加速服务:定期监控CDN加速服务的运行情况,及时发现并解决问题。
配置HTTPS加速:如果需要使用HTTPS协议加速,需要在CDN服务提供商的控制台中配置HTTPS加速服务,并申请SSL证书。
配置防盗链:为了防止其他网站盗用自己的静态资源,可以在CDN服务提供商的控制台中配置防盗链规则。
配置缓存刷新:如果静态资源发生变化,需要及时刷新CDN缓存,可以在CDN服务提供商的控制台中配置缓存刷新规则。
定期优化CDN加速服务:定期优化CDN加速服务,如调整缓存规则、优化网络拓扑等,以提高CDN加速效果。
CDN搭建需要根据自己的需求选择合适的CDN服务提供商,并进行相应的配置和优化,以提高网站的访问速度和稳定性。